Copper Floats

The Copper Floats are hollow and made from spun
copper and weighted to allow them to float at the
correct depth. An eye-bolt is mounted on top of the
float to attach a float line or tape, and a small
breather hole is provided on the top to equalize inside
and outside pressure. The copper floats are painted with
durable aquamarine urethane that inhibits aquatic
growth.
Float sizes range from 2.5 to 16 inches diameter.
Larger floats provide greater operating force for a
given water level change, overcoming instrument friction
for greater measurement resolution. However, this
requires a larger diameter float well.

Plastic Floats
Plastic floats come in three basic styles depending
on diameter. The cylinder type is designed for wells,
boreholes and small diameter stilling wells. The ball
type is for 3" thru 8" diameters and are popular because
they don't easily get hung up on the sides of a
corrugated pipe stilling well. The pan type are for
larger diameters and offer the most accuracy because of
their size. All plastic floats are properly weighted to
allow them to float at the proper depth.

Beaded
Cable

The Standard Beaded Float Line is geometrically
wound, non-twisting, 0.040 inch diameter,
stainless-steel cable. The line has beads crimped on
at uniform intervals which match the recesses in the
float pulley for non-slip operation.

Tapes,
Stainless Steel, Perforated

The Graduated Float Tape can be used when a
visual reading of water level heights is desirable.
It is graduated in feet, tenths, and hundredths, or
in meters, decimeters, and centimeters, punched at
0.2 foot intervals to fit shaft encoders and ADR
float wheels and 0.5 foot intervals to fit A-71
level recorders. A splined pulley/float wheel
provides sprocket-like, non-slip operation, and an
adjustable indicator provides an index for direct
reading from the tape.
